摘要
A new design technique of millimeter wave horn antenna is presented in this paper. This method is discussed and a practical design is given. Experimental results show that all sidelobes to at least -30dB and bandwidth of about 35 percent is achieved. The multimode horn antenna is of great advantage to use in submillimeter wave band in the future.
